How they compare
Jamaica currently reports 5.2% against 5.0% in Liberia, a difference of 0.2%.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 36 shared years of data; in 1980 it was Liberia ahead.
Jamaica ranks 60th and Liberia ranks 62nd of 152 countries.
Jamaica has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Jamaica | Liberia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 14.7% | 8.6% | 6.0% | Jamaica |
| 1990s | 23.5% | 6.4% | 17.1% | Jamaica |
| 2000s | 10.9% | 4.6% | 6.3% | Jamaica |
| 2010s | 4.2% | 3.9% | 0.4% | Jamaica |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Deposit interest rate is the rate paid by commercial or similar banks for demand, time, or savings deposits. The terms and conditions attached to these rates differ by country, however, limiting their comparability. This indicator is expressed as a percentage (a÷b)*100.
